Patient's Query

Hello doctor,

We did not have sex together at all or even touch each other's genitals. I guess she did not stop bleeding till now she tells me it is not bleeding but there is discharge.

Answered by Dr. Sameer Kumar

Hello,

Welcome back to icliniq.com.

Keeping in view her irregular bleeding pattern with black discharges indicates towards possible anovulatory cycle. So even if you had precum anytime over your fingers and if even 5 minutes has passed before touching your partner then semen becomes dried and sperms do not survive so long as their structure is very delicate. The chances of her getting pregnant are difficult to assess based on her periods but the scenario depicted by you reduces the chances of her getting pregnant with precum. I still insist, on just getting a serum beta hCG test done after 7 days to be sure of pregnancy. Also, get your partner's ultrasound pelvis done to check for her endometrial thickness and if no further plans for continuing Depot injection then she should be starting herself on pills post the ultrasound.
